Home
last modified time | relevance | path

Searched defs:dsi (Results 1 – 17 of 17) sorted by relevance

/rk3399_rockchip-uboot/drivers/video/drm/
H A Ddrm_mipi_dsi.c20 int mipi_dsi_attach(struct mipi_dsi_device *dsi) in mipi_dsi_attach()
34 int mipi_dsi_detach(struct mipi_dsi_device *dsi) in mipi_dsi_detach()
44 static ssize_t mipi_dsi_device_transfer(struct mipi_dsi_device *dsi, in mipi_dsi_device_transfer()
174 int mipi_dsi_shutdown_peripheral(struct mipi_dsi_device *dsi) in mipi_dsi_shutdown_peripheral()
193 int mipi_dsi_turn_on_peripheral(struct mipi_dsi_device *dsi) in mipi_dsi_turn_on_peripheral()
215 int mipi_dsi_set_maximum_return_packet_size(struct mipi_dsi_device *dsi, in mipi_dsi_set_maximum_return_packet_size()
240 ssize_t mipi_dsi_compression_mode(struct mipi_dsi_device *dsi, bool enable) in mipi_dsi_compression_mode()
264 ssize_t mipi_dsi_picture_parameter_set(struct mipi_dsi_device *dsi, in mipi_dsi_picture_parameter_set()
290 ssize_t mipi_dsi_generic_write(struct mipi_dsi_device *dsi, const void *payload, in mipi_dsi_generic_write()
331 ssize_t mipi_dsi_generic_read(struct mipi_dsi_device *dsi, const void *params, in mipi_dsi_generic_read()
[all …]
H A Ddw_mipi_dsi.c256 static inline void dsi_write(struct dw_mipi_dsi *dsi, u32 reg, u32 val) in dsi_write()
261 static inline u32 dsi_read(struct dw_mipi_dsi *dsi, u32 reg) in dsi_read()
266 static inline void dsi_update_bits(struct dw_mipi_dsi *dsi, in dsi_update_bits()
277 static void grf_field_write(struct dw_mipi_dsi *dsi, enum grf_reg_fields index, in grf_field_write()
295 static inline void dpishutdn_assert(struct dw_mipi_dsi *dsi) in dpishutdn_assert()
300 static inline void dpishutdn_deassert(struct dw_mipi_dsi *dsi) in dpishutdn_deassert()
305 static int genif_wait_w_pld_fifo_not_full(struct dw_mipi_dsi *dsi) in genif_wait_w_pld_fifo_not_full()
321 static int genif_wait_cmd_fifo_not_full(struct dw_mipi_dsi *dsi) in genif_wait_cmd_fifo_not_full()
337 static int genif_wait_write_fifo_empty(struct dw_mipi_dsi *dsi) in genif_wait_write_fifo_empty()
355 static inline void mipi_dphy_enableclk_assert(struct dw_mipi_dsi *dsi) in mipi_dphy_enableclk_assert()
[all …]
H A Drk618_dsi.c244 #define dsi_read_poll_timeout(dsi, addr, val, cond, sleep_us, timeout_us) \ argument
261 static inline int dsi_write(struct rk618_dsi *dsi, u32 reg, u32 val) in dsi_write()
266 static inline u32 dsi_read(struct rk618_dsi *dsi, u32 reg) in dsi_read()
275 static inline void dsi_update_bits(struct rk618_dsi *dsi, in dsi_update_bits()
294 static void rk618_dsi_set_hs_clk(struct rk618_dsi *dsi) in rk618_dsi_set_hs_clk()
362 static void rk618_dsi_phy_power_off(struct rk618_dsi *dsi) in rk618_dsi_phy_power_off()
369 static void rk618_dsi_phy_power_on(struct rk618_dsi *dsi, u32 txclkesc) in rk618_dsi_phy_power_on()
544 static int rk618_dsi_pre_enable(struct rk618_dsi *dsi) in rk618_dsi_pre_enable()
680 static void rk618_dsi_enable(struct rk618_dsi *dsi) in rk618_dsi_enable()
696 static void rk618_dsi_disable(struct rk618_dsi *dsi) in rk618_dsi_disable()
[all …]
H A Drockchip_panel.c238 static int rockchip_panel_send_dsi_cmds(struct mipi_dsi_device *dsi, in rockchip_panel_send_dsi_cmds()
299 struct mipi_dsi_device *dsi = dev_get_parent_platdata(panel->dev); in panel_simple_prepare() local
346 struct mipi_dsi_device *dsi = dev_get_parent_platdata(panel->dev); in panel_simple_unprepare() local
/rk3399_rockchip-uboot/drivers/video/drm/rk628/
H A Drk628_dsi.c203 static inline int dsi_write(struct rk628 *rk628, const struct rk628_dsi *dsi, in dsi_write()
213 static inline int dsi_read(struct rk628 *rk628, const struct rk628_dsi *dsi, in dsi_read()
224 const struct rk628_dsi *dsi, in dsi_update_bits()
293 const struct rk628_dsi *dsi) in genif_wait_w_pld_fifo_not_full()
312 const struct rk628_dsi *dsi) in genif_wait_cmd_fifo_not_full()
331 static int genif_wait_write_fifo_empty(struct rk628 *rk628, const struct rk628_dsi *dsi) in genif_wait_write_fifo_empty()
353 const struct rk628_dsi *dsi, in rk628_dsi_read_from_fifo()
526 static int rk628_dsi_transfer(struct rk628 *rk628, const struct rk628_dsi *dsi, in rk628_dsi_transfer()
689 const struct rk628_dsi *dsi = &rk628->dsi0; in rk628_mipi_dsi_generic_write() local
723 const struct rk628_dsi *dsi = &rk628->dsi0; in rk628_mipi_dsi_dcs_write_buffer() local
[all …]
/rk3399_rockchip-uboot/drivers/video/rockchip/
H A Drk_mipi.h14 struct mipi_dsi *dsi; member
/rk3399_rockchip-uboot/arch/arm/dts/
H A Drv1108.dtsi74 dsi: dsi@300e0000 { label
H A Domap3.dtsi775 dsi: encoder@4804fc00 { label
H A Drk3128.dtsi403 dsi: dsi@10110000 { label
H A Drk3506.dtsi1179 dsi: dsi@ff640000 { label
H A Drv1126.dtsi1577 dsi: dsi@ffb30000 { label
H A Drk3562.dtsi2173 dsi: dsi@ffb10000 { label
H A Drk1808.dtsi982 dsi: dsi@ffb30000 { label
H A Dpx30.dtsi979 dsi: dsi@ff450000 { label
H A Drv1126b.dtsi3045 dsi: dsi@22120000 { label
H A Drk3576.dtsi2453 dsi: dsi@27d80000 { label
/rk3399_rockchip-uboot/drivers/video/drm/display-serdes/
H A Dcore.h284 struct mipi_dsi_device *dsi; member
293 struct mipi_dsi_device *dsi; member
320 struct mipi_dsi_device *dsi; member